In our continuous efforts to improve the performance of our hot runner systems, we have recently made a number of improvements to our nozzles. The most important and substantial of these technical developments has been the insertion of a heat treated steel tube through the centre of the CuBe core. The addition of this steel tube now allows the use of very high injection pressures and at the same time, provides excellent abrasion resistance for processing highly filled materials.

NOZZLE FOR USE WITH VALVE GATE
Nozzle for multicavity molds F3, FM-3
Single nozzle F6/3

This type of nozzle is used with either pneumatic or hydraulic shut off valves, to mould parts where aesthetics are important and thick wall parts where the injection point must be flat and not much visible. The type with the exit of the heater in the middle of the nozzle allows for heater replacement whilst the mould is assembled on the injection device.

MULTIPOINT NOZZLE FOR DIRECT INJECTION
Nozzle for multicavity molds KS5
Single nozzle KS6/5

The multipoint nozzle is used for the moulding of small precision parts, where the distance between the cavity axes is short, to allow small mould systems. This type of nozzle is also suitable to mould parts where concentricity is aided by feeding the component through multiple gates.

MULTIPOINT NOZZLE FOR EDGE GATE INJECTION
Nozzle for multicavity molds KS8
Single nozzle KS6/8

The nozzles for edge gate injection are used to inject into multiple cavities and also allow a smaller mould size. In certain applications, if the inside diameter of a round part is aplicable to our nozzle, this nozzle can be used to inject the part internally in order to archive good concentricity.
